Sichrowa

Sichrowa was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Sichrowa.
The place is now called Sychrov and belongs to Czech Republic.

Historical place name Country Administration Time
Sichrowa Austro-Hungary Bischofteinitz before the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Sichrov Austro-Hungary Bischofteinitz before the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Sychrov Czechoslovakia Horšovský Týn after the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Sichrowa Czechoslovakia Horšovský Týn after the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Sichrowa German Empire Bischofteinitz 1938
Sychrov Czechoslovakia Horšovský Týn 1945
Sychrov Czechoslovakia Domažlice 1992
Sychrov Czech Republic Domažlice 1993
